Title: Niftee50ees Classic Car Meet (Rescheduled):TU: Date: Saturday November 08, 2008 Time: 6:00 pm - 10:00 pm Location: 8745 Spring Cypress Rd. - Kroger parking lot Notes: Niftee50ees cruise night at 8745 Spring Cypress Rd. & Champion Forest Dr. 77379. (Kroger parking lot). 6:00-10:00 pm. Robert & Nick will be there at 5:00 to set up. Please arrive between 5:30 & 6:00 so we can park together. $5 donation / entry fee per car. Your Buick does not have to be "show quality" to enter. We are trying to beat the Houston Mopar Club record of 38 cars, so bring 'em out! Note- Plenty of room to park tow trucks & trailers.

We had a GREAT turnout last night, 30 Buicks showed up including Jeff Hika`s '70 GS Stage 1 (Leaver):TU: , Steve Campbell`s '66 GS w/factory 2-4 carbs., Tom Anderson`s '70 GS, Bill Bailey`s '38 Buick. Several Turbo Regals & GNs. Todd Kay brought his GN down from College Station. We cranked up all the V-8 cars: David`s BBB tunnel ram '69 Pro-street GS, Emerson`s supercharged '72 GSX clone convertible, Greg`s pro-charged '72 GS Stage 1, Shawn`s BBB powered Regal, & MY FAVORITE:grin: !!!!!! Jeff`s '70 GS stage 1. The crowd came running over. Thanks to all that came out & helped.
